What is Nail Composition? Understanding the Structure of Nails

Nails, like hair, consist mainly of keratin. Keratin is a fibrous protein that is also found in skin.

Here's a breakdown:

* Keratin: The primary component of nails, giving them their strength and hardness.

* Water: Nails contain a small percentage of water, contributing to their flexibility.

* Trace elements: Tiny amounts of other elements like sulfur, zinc, and iron are present in nails.

It's interesting to note that the keratin in nails is different from the keratin in hair. Nail keratin is denser and more tightly packed, giving nails their rigidity.
